General Operative

Location: Newcastle, Sunderland & Gateshead

Salary: £29426.25 per annum plus commercial vehicle and fuel card

Contract Type: Permanent, Full-Time, 42.5 hours per week, Monday to Friday, 8:00am – 5:00pm

About the Role:

We are seeking a reliable and motivated General Operative to join our local team, delivering high-quality repairs, planned maintenance, and refurbishment work to housing properties. This will be a combination of occupied and void properties.

 The role requires a focus on excellent customer service, strict adherence to health and safety standards, and the efficient completion of tasks within agreed timelines and budgets. You will be responsible for ensuring the highest standards of workmanship while maintaining a professional appearance, using company equipment responsibly, and supporting a positive experience for all service users.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Carrying out property inspections

  • Complete general repairs, maintenance, and refurbishment works to a high standard and on schedule. To include but not limited to: Changing light bulbs, popping blinds, silicone, recuring doors

  • Check smoke alarms as part of property inspections

  • Meeting landlords onsite to give access

  • Take ownership of tasks, aiming for first-time completion within budget and time constraints.

  • Deliver exceptional customer service, maintaining professionalism in all interactions and ensuring a positive customer experience.

  • Accurately record all work electronically using a handheld device (PDA), including worksheets, timesheets, photographs, stock management, risk assessments, and method statements.

  • Maintain company assets, including vehicles and equipment, reporting any damage promptly.

  • Manage materials and stock in line with standard operating procedures.

  • Attend required meetings and training sessions.

  • Participate in emergency call-out cover when necessary to support contract compliance and service user satisfaction.

Key Criteria:

  • Experience in a similar role

  • Experience working in social housing and planned works

  • Ability to complete general repairs and maintenance on properties

  • Good written and verbal communication skills

  • Full UK driving license
